Tips for the Best Pancakes
To ensure your Chocolate Chip Ricotta Pancakes turn out perfectly fluffy, be careful not to overmix the batter. Mixing just until combined allows the pancakes to rise beautifully when cooked. Additionally, using room temperature ingredients, particularly the ricotta and eggs, can contribute to a smoother batter and a better texture overall.

Storing and Reheating Leftovers
If you find yourself with leftover pancakes, you can easily store them for a future meal. Allow the pancakes to cool completely, then place them in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. For longer storage, consider freezing them. Simply layer the pancakes with parchment paper between each one before placing them in a freezer-safe bag, where they can last for up to two months.
When you’re ready to enjoy your leftovers, reheating is a breeze. You can pop them in the toaster for a quick warm-up or use the microwave if you prefer a softer texture. Just remember to place a damp paper towel over the pancakes while microwaving to keep them moist and delicious!
Ingredients
For the Pancakes
- 1 cup ricotta cheese
- 1 cup all-purpose flour
- 1/2 cup milk
- 2 large eggs
- 1/4 cup sugar
- 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 teaspoon baking powder
- 1/2 teaspoon baking soda
- 1/4 teaspoon salt
- 1/2 cup chocolate chips
For Serving
- Maple syrup
- Fresh fruit (optional)
Mix the ingredients well to ensure a smooth batter.
Instructions
Prepare the Batter
In a large bowl, mix together the ricotta cheese, milk, eggs, sugar, and vanilla extract until smooth.
Combine Dry Ingredients
In another bowl, whisk together the flour, baking powder, baking soda, and salt. Gradually add the dry ingredients to the wet ingredients, stirring until just combined. Fold in the chocolate chips.
Cook the Pancakes
Heat a non-stick skillet over medium heat and lightly grease it. Pour 1/4 cup of batter for each pancake onto the skillet. Cook for 2-3 minutes on each side or until golden brown.
Serve
Serve warm with maple syrup and fresh fruit, if desired.

Questions About Recipes
→ Can I use whole wheat flour instead of all-purpose flour?
Yes, whole wheat flour can be used for a healthier option, though it may change the texture slightly.
→ How can I store leftover pancakes?
Store leftover pancakes in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days.
→ Can I freeze these pancakes?
Yes, you can freeze cooked pancakes. Place them in a single layer on a baking sheet, freeze, and then transfer them to a freezer bag.
→ What can I substitute for ricotta cheese?
Mascarpone or cottage cheese can be used as alternatives to ricotta cheese.
